Key Factors Affecting UPS Charging Efficiency
- Battery chemistry (lead-acid vs. lithium-ion)
- Ambient temperature fluctuations
- Load capacity utilization
- Charge/discharge cycle frequency

Industry-Specific Charging Strategies
Data Center Applications
Mission-critical facilities require 90-second recharge capability for Tier IV certification. Our analysis shows:
Battery Type | Optimal Charge Time | Cycle Life |
---|---|---|
VRLA | 8-10 hours | 3-5 years |
LiFePO4 | 2-4 hours | 8-10 years |

3 Proven Optimization Techniques
- Implement adaptive voltage compensation
- Use temperature-modulated charging
- Schedule maintenance cycles during off-peak hours
Pro Tip: Always maintain batteries above 20% charge – deep discharges accelerate sulfation!

Maintenance Checklist
- Monthly voltage consistency tests
- Quarterly impedance checks
- Annual full-capacity discharge test
When to Consult Professionals
If your system shows any of these warning signs:
- >15% voltage drop during recharge
- Battery swelling or discoloration
- Frequent low-battery alerts
FAQ: UPS Charging Intervals
Q: How often should I recharge my UPS? A: Ideally after every discharge, within 24 hours.
Q: Can fast charging damage batteries? A: Yes – exceeding C/3 rate (33% capacity/hour) causes thermal stress.
